    摘要: A polar modulator has a low AM-AM and AM-PM distortion comprises a phase locked loop. The phase locked loop is designed for outputting a high-frequency signal with a frequency derived from a phase modulation signal at an actuating input of the phase locked loop. A filter device, for suppressing a DC signal component, is coupled to an output of the phase locked loop. Furthermore, provision is made of a controllable voltage source with a control input suitable for feeding in an amplitude modulation signal. A push-pull amplifier is connected by an input to the filter device. It comprises two feedback amplifier transistors connected in series, which are connected to a voltage output of the controllable voltage source for supply purposes. Control terminals of the amplifier transistors are connected to the input and, via a load, to an output of the push-pull amplifier.

    摘要: Envelope limiting for a polar modulator. A system is provided that intelligently compresses the amplitude modulation in a polar modulator so that it can be implemented with a single-stage variable gain amplifier. Limiting the amplitude modulation range on the low side prevents collapse of the transmit signal's time-varying envelope and eases circuit implementation. Limiting the amplitude modulation range on the high side reduces the peak-to-average ratio of the waveform and thereby improves the efficiency of the radio transmitter.

    摘要: The present invention relates to a precision phase modulator wherein a carrier signal of constant amplitude and frequency and a modulating signal are applied to the two inputs of the first one of a cascade of linear suppressed-carrier amplitude modulators. Each subsequent modulator of the cascade arrangement concurrently modulates the output signal of the previous modulator of the cascade with the modulation signal. The input carrier signal and the output signal of each modulator of the cascade is tapped-off and weighted, the weighted carrier input and outputs of the even-numbered modulators and the weighted outputs of the odd-numbered modulators are separately added and are combined in quadrature to provide a phase modulated output signal.

    摘要: The present invention relates to a linear phase modulator comprising two known Armstrong modulators connected in a balanced configuration to eliminate even-order nonlinearities in the output phase modulated signal. In addition, a preselected amount of in-phase carrier is added to the quadrature carrier normally added to the output of the suppressed-carrier modulator forming a part of each Armstrong modulator, the carriers being added to each modulator output, however, differing in phase from quadrature by equal and opposite amounts. By properly preselecting the amount of phase difference from quadrature of the added carriers, third-order nonlinearities can also be substantially eliminated after combining the outputs of the Armstrong modulators in a multiplier circuit.

    摘要: The present invention relates to a polar modulation apparatus and method, in which a polar-modulated signal is generated based on separately processed phase modulation (PM) and amplitude modulation (AM) components of an input signal. An amplified polar modulated output signal is generated in accordance with the phase modulation and amplitude modulation components by using a differential power amplifier circuitry(30) and supplying an amplified phase modulation component to a differential input of the differential power amplifier circuitry(30). A bias input of the differential power amplifier circuitry(30) is controlled based on the amplitude modulation component, so as to modulate a common-mode current of the differential power amplifier circuitry(30). Thereby, a new concept of a polar modulator with static DC-DC converter and power and/or efficiency and/or linearity controlled output power amplifier can be achieved.
